In the upcoming NAFEMS Americas 2016 Conference (Seattle, Washington, June 7-9), Dr. Steve Scott, senior VP and CTO of computer systems provider Cray, plans to discuss how access to high-performance computing (HPC) is changing the way engineers conduct simulation.

His keynote address is titled "HPC Trends and their Impact on CAE Simulation," set for Thursday June 9, following the welcome speech at 8:30 AM. Scott kindly agreed to respond to the questions posed by DE, as a preview of his talk.
